Dr Jiansheng Huang received his PhD from the National University of Singapore in 1999 and Master of Science from the University of New South Wales in 1996, and MEng and BEng fro Hefei University of Technology. Dr Huang had worked in a number of university in Australia, China and Singapore before joining University of Western Sydney in 2002.
Dr Huang's current research interests include computational intelligence, database and information systems, and deregulated power systems. He has taught quite a number of subjects in the areas of electrical engineering and computer science. His teaching in recent years includes Internet Programming, Programming Fundamentals, LAN Workshop and Computer Forensics Workshop.
2010 Highly Commended Award from International Journal of Energy Sector Management.
